Dori - As far as I know, you "win" by being randomly drawn for one of the prizes that Eden, the organizer, collects from donors. You can only win if you post every day though.

As for registering your blog on the NaBloPoMo site, it just means that you're listed in the 'directory' so others can see you're participating and maybe stop by and check out your space. Also, you'll be listed in the Randomizer, which people use to find new and interesting blogs. If you're interested in making new blog connections during the month, it's good to register your blog.
